Is it possible to tow a Ford Explorer?

The Dealership needs to install a “Neutral Tow” kit to make it towable. The set up to put it into neutral tow only takes a couple of steps. This kit only works for the 4X4 models prior to 2011 when Ford changed the transmissions. We have had good luck towing this vehicle for the last 7 years.

Can a 4×4 be towed behind a motorhome?

In most cases, tow dollies are not intended for use with all-wheel-drive, 4×4 or rear-wheel-drive vehicles. Ford recommends that all towed vehicles, dollies and trailers be equipped with a separate brake system. The towing guides list all of the equipment and towing accessories required to protect the vehicle warranty.

Can a Ford vehicle be towed with all four wheels down?

Older model vehicles with automatic transmissions are usually not safe to tow with all four wheels down, although many RV dealers offer flat-towing kits for sale. Ford cautions every owner to check his new vehicle warranty guide before using flat-towing kits to ensure he does not void his vehicle warranty.
